Description
William V. Roth Jr. (au). Discusses budgetary implications of changes in the Consumer Price Index (CPI) overstating changes in the cost of living. Presents an overview of the CPI, details why it is not a true cost of living index, & discusses substitution bias. Describes procedures employed to adjust for quality change, presents a survey of studies & the Commission’s judgment on the bias from quality change & new products, & summarizes findings on the size of the bias. Discusses the issue of separate price indexes for different groups & of aspects of quality of life that fall outside the market based consumption focus of cost-of-living measures.
